The Golden Book of Marcus Aurelius is a classic philosophical work by the Roman emperor Marcus Aurelius, translated and annotated by Meric Casaubon. The book is a collection of personal reflections and meditations that Marcus Aurelius wrote during his reign, offering insight into his Stoic philosophy and approach to life. The text is divided into twelve books and covers a range of topics, including the nature of the universe, the role of reason in human life, and the importance of living in accordance with virtue. Casaubon's translation is highly regarded for its clarity and accuracy, and his annotations provide helpful context and commentary on the text. The Golden Book of Marcus Aurelius is a timeless work that continues to inspire readers with its wisdom and insight into the human condition.1906. The Golden Book of Marcus Aurelius is comprised of notes written to himself during his many years of military campaigns.
